Disney's head of media out as Iger returns
Bob Iger, the newly reinstated chief executive officer of the Walt Disney Company, announced on Tuesday that the Chairman of the Media and Entertainment Distribution Kareem Daniel will be leaving the media giant.
In a memo to employees, Iger (pictured) stressed the importance of building a new structure that would give back decision-making powers to creative teams and rationalize costs. "This will necessitate a reorganization of Disney Media & Entertainment Distribution. As a result, Kareem Daniel will be leaving the company," the CEO wrote, according to CNBC.
Disney's shares closed over 6% higher following confirmation that Iger will be replacing Bob Chapek, reclaiming the position he held for 15 years.
